It is a unit located at 7/125 Main Road. The property offers a low‑rise, attached residence style typical of the area
The unit features two bedrooms and one bathroom, providing comfortable accommodation for small families or couples
The property includes one dedicated parking space for the resident, ensuring convenient off‑street vehicle storage
The unit sits on a land parcel of approximately 668 m², offering a modest outdoor footprint within the neighbourhood
St Albans railway station is about 0.4 km away, making it a short walk. Keilor Plains station is also nearby, roughly 1.5‑2 km from the property
The St Albans Police Station is just 0.2 km away and the post office is 0.4 km distant. Brimbank Central Shopping Centre can be reached in under 2 km, offering a range of retail options
St Albans recorded a population of about 38,000 people in the 2021 census, with a median age of 36 years. The community is culturally diverse, with Vietnamese being the most commonly spoken language after English
